## Vendor: Waveform Preview

The audio waveform preview component is licensed from Soundstitch Labs. We do not modify their rendering code — config overrides only, in `preview.toml`. Known issues: long files over two hours render blank; their fix is scheduled for the next release. Do not file bugs in our tracker for rendering glitches; collect a sample file and repro steps, then send the report to the vendor's integration desk at the address below.

alerts address for kafof-bagag: kasael@olvarqdyn.corp

Subject: Firmware channel rollout — Lumenhart devices

Team, tonight we promote the 4.2 firmware to the stable channel for all Lumenhart hubs. Rollout is staged: 5% for the first six hours, then 50%, then full, pausing automatically if the failure-report rate exceeds 0.5%. Customers may see a brief LED blink during the update; no action needed. If a customer reports a stuck update, collect the hub's channel name and compare it against the build token below.

session token of kahog-bahif = htk9_f63daec35

Subject: Memtrace cut-over complete

Team,

Cut-over to Memtrace v2 for GPU memory profiling finished last night. Old v1 agents are disabled; any tickets referencing v1 dashboards should be closed as resolved-by-migration. Sampling overhead is now under 2% and allocation traces include kernel names. Known gap: profiles older than 30 days were not migrated. Point customers at the v2 docs for setup questions. For reference when troubleshooting, the agent now runs with the following configuration.

settings of bagaf-bawip:
[aldax]
port = 5000
region = south-4
host = aldax.brasklabs.corp
team = brivan
timeout_ms = 2000
retries = 2

## Releases

Portionwise (the recipe-scaling calculator) ships signed tarballs only. Builds run in an isolated runner; no network access after dependency fetch. Version tags follow semver. Each release includes a checksum manifest signed at build time. Do not trust artifacts from mirrors without verifying the manifest. Reproducible builds are verified on two independent hosts before publication. All signatures must validate against the maintainer key published here.

release key, taduf-yajef: bky13_uGiieNoy5KKUY